Senior Claims Broker at Croton Stokes Wilson Holden Limited - Reigate, England, United Kingdom
Operations Technician
Contact Emily Vinson
Croton Stokes Wilson Holden Limited is an Insurance company located in 45-51 High St, Reigate, United Kingdom.